Understanding the Core Mechanics of Crash Games
Crash games operate on a simple premise: a multiplier begins at 1x and steadily increases over time. Players place bets before each round, and can cash out at any point to secure their winnings multiplied by the current value. However, the round ends randomly, and any player who hasn’t cashed out before the ‘crash’ loses their wager. This element of risk and reward creates a high-stakes environment. The core appeal lies in the potential for large payouts with relatively small bets, making it accessible and exciting for a broad range of players. The unpredictable nature of the crash point is central to the experience, and successful players often employ strategies that attempt to mitigate the risk and maximise potential profits.

Ensuring Fair Play: The Importance of ‘Provably Fair’ Systems
Trust and transparency are paramount in online gaming. Reputable crash game platforms utilize ‘Provably Fair’ systems, which employ cryptographic algorithms to demonstrate that each round is genuinely random and unbiased. This technology allows players to verify the fairness of the game independently, ensuring that the outcomes are not manipulated. Understanding how these systems work can provide peace of mind and build confidence in the integrity of the platform. This is especially important when utilizing a predictor aviator, as it reinforces the belief that the game operates without hidden biases.
These systems work by generating a server seed, a client seed, and a nonce. Combining these three, a hash value can be calculated and published before the round starts. After the round ends, the actual server seed is revealed, and everyone can recalculate by using the published parameters. If the calculated hash matches the one initially published, then the process is verified by the system as fair and random. This verifies that manipulation did not occur during the game.
